Halesowen Town 1, Evesham United 0
UNITED came within inches of taking a deserved lead three minutes before the break.
Danny Lennon did some great work in the Town 18-yard area from where Michael Hayden chipped in a cross that defender Tom Kemp against his own crossbar.
Appeals for a penalty were then waved aside when Mark Hands went down under a challenge.
The action moved swiftly to the opposite end where Dave Adey made the save of the game when diving to his left to keep out a left-footer from Mark Danks.
However, Adey was left wrong-footed a minute into stoppage-time when Justin Rowe glanced Dean Brennan's centre past the Evesham stopper.
